Joaquim Silva, César Fonte, Bruno Silva, Ivo Pinheiro, Carlos Salgueiro, Noah Campos, Calum Johnston, André Ribeiro, João Oliveira and Gonçalo Oliveira marked the day's escapee group, but despite it's large size on a flat day, the peloton made quick work to capture them all before the team's began to work towards the final sprint in Tavira.
The group was caught with around 25 kilometers to go, almost at the same time Romain Bardet, one of the main GC contenders, crashed and was forced to abandon the race with a possible concussion after hitting his head in the fall.
The finale was incredibly tense with several roundabouts, downhill sections... As has happened often in 2025, the sprint saw yet another crash (the second sprint crash of the day). The leadout was rather chaotic with Lotto having a leadout man ahead of the sprinters. Jordi Meeus was the fastest in the final sprint, taking the final victory ahead of
Alberto Dainese and
Biniam Girmay in the final sprint.
